Configuring Extended Trap
The extended Trap includes the following.
z “Interface description” and “interface type” are added into the linkUp/linkDown Trap message.
When receiving this extended Trap message, NMS can immediately determine which interface on
the device fails according to the interface description and type.
z In all Trap messages sent from the information center to the log server, a MIB object name is added
after the OID field of the MIB object. The name is for your better understanding of the MIB object.
Table 1-5 Configure extended Trap
Operation Command Description
Enter system view
system-view
Configure extended
Trap
snmp-agent trap ifmib
link extended
Optional
By default, the linkUp/linkDown Trap message
adopts the standard format defined in IF-MIB.
For details, refer to RFC 1213.
Enabling Logging for Network Management
Table 1-6 Enable logging for network management
Operation Command Description
Enter system view
system-view
Enable logging for network
management
snmp-agent log
{ set-operation |
get-operation | all }
Optional
Disabled by default.
Use the display logbuffer command to view the log of the get and set operations requested by the
NMS.
